Foundation crack repair services involve identifying and addressing cracks that develop in a building’s foundation. These repairs typically include methods such as sealing small cracks to prevent water intrusion, injecting epoxy or polyurethane to stabilize larger fractures, and in some cases, underpinning or reinforcement to restore the foundation’s structural integrity. The goal of these services is to prevent further damage, mitigate issues caused by shifting or settling, and maintain the stability of the property. Professionals assess the extent of the cracks and recommend appropriate repair techniques based on the severity and type of damage.
Cracks in foundations can lead to a variety of problems, including u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and water leaks. Over time, untreated cracks may expand and cause more severe structural issues, potentially compromising the safety of the property. Foundation crack repair services help mitigate these risks by addressing the root causes of cracking and preventing further deterioration. Proper repairs can also help avoid costly future repairs and protect the property’s value by maintaining its overall stability and safety.

Foundation Crack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ation crack repair services range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the severity and size of the cracks. For example, minor cracks may cost around $500, while larger issues could reach $2,000 or more.
Material and Method Expenses - The choice of repair materials and techniques influences costs, with epoxy injections averaging between $600 and $2,000. Sealant applications tend to be less expensive, often around $500 to $1,500.
Labor and Service Fees - Labor costs for foundation crack repairs generally fall between $300 and $1,500, varying based on accessibility and complexity. More extensive repairs or those requiring additional structural work may increase the overall cost.
Additional Factors - Costs can vary depending on the foundation type, extent of damage, and local market rates. For comprehensive assessments and repairs, expenses might range from $1,000 to $4,000 in areas like Rosemount, MN.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es around the property.
Are foundation cracks a sign of structural issues? Not all cracks indicate serious problems; a professional assessment can determine if repair is necessary.
How are foundation cracks repaired? Repair methods may include ep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or underpinning, depending on the crack type and severity.
Can foundation cracks be prevented? Proper drainage, soil stabilization, and regular inspections can help minimize the risk of cracks developing.
When should I seek professional foundation crack repair? It is advisable to contact a local contractor if cracks are wide, growing, or accompanied by other signs of foundation movement.
